About P.F. Chang's

P.F. Chang's, located at 827 Brandon Town Center Dr, Brandon, FL 33511, offers Chinese cuisine for dine-in and meal delivery services. They can be contacted at (813) 530-7120 or +1 813-530-7120.

Customer reviews indicate a range of experiences. Some customers praise the restaurant for its quality and excellence, highlighting it as a great place for those who enjoy good Chinese food. It's also noted as a suitable location for dates, with sharing plates being a popular option. Popular dishes include Lettuce Wraps, Sesame Chicken, and the Chocolate Souffle dessert.

However, there are also negative experiences reported, particularly concerning delivery orders. One customer had a significantly negative experience with the Mongolian Beef ordered through a food delivery app, describing the meat as extremely dry and chewy, lacking any sauce. This suggests potential inconsistencies between dine-in and delivery quality.

Overall, P.F. Chang's is known for its quality Chinese food and certain signature dishes. However, potential delivery customers should be aware of possible inconsistencies in food preparation and quality, as highlighted by some reviews.
